Q: Is 4,722,518 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 4,722,518 is a composite number.

Why is 4,722,518 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 4,722,518 can be evenly divided by 1 2 43 86 89 178 617 1,234 3,827 7,654 26,531 53,062 54,913 109,826 2,361,259 and 4,722,518, with no remainder.

Since 4,722,518 cannot be divided by just 1 and 4,722,518, it is a composite number.
